Hoffenheim nearly safe with draw in Wolfsburg

Loading video

Marius Bülter scored a late equaliser for Hoffenheim in a 2-2 draw in Wolfsburg in the Matchday 33 opener on Friday, a result that virtually assures the visitors of Bundesliga football next season.

Wolfsburg 2-2 Hoffenheim 
Goals: 1-0 Østigård (o.g.1'), 1-1 Kadeřábek 34' (assist: Bülter), 2-1 Wind 81' (assist: Majer), 2-2 Bülter 84' (assist: Hložek)

VfL Wolfsburg and TSG Hoffenheim locked horns in a crucial Bundesliga clash at the Volkswagen Arena, with both teams desperate for points for different reasons. The Wolves, under new interim coach Daniel Bauer following Ralph Hasenhüttl's dismissal, were looking to turn around their recent poor form. Hoffenheim, meanwhile, arrived knowing that a point could all but secure their Bundesliga status for another season.

Dramatic start

The match exploded into life after just 18 seconds, as Hoffenheim's Leo Østigård inadvertently turned the ball into his own net following an attempted cross from Mohamed Amoura. It was the second-fastest goal of the Bundesliga season and set the tone for a pulsating encounter.

Hoffenheim, stunned by the early setback, gradually found their footing and began to create chances of their own, with Bazoumana Toure testing Kamil Grabara with a long-range effort in the 11th minute.

End-to-end action

The first half saw both teams trading blows. Patrick Wimmer came close for Wolfsburg in the 16th minute, forcing a save from Oliver Baumann. Hoffenheim's persistence paid off in the 34th minute when Pavel Kadeřábek volleyed home a cross from Marius Bülter to level the scores. The goal was a testament to Hoffenheim's resilience and set up an intriguing second half.

Second-half drama

The second period saw both teams make tactical adjustments, with Wolfsburg introducing Lovro Majer and Andreas Skov Olsen at half-time. Hoffenheim responded with their own changes, bringing on Haris Tabaković for Toure in the 71st minute.

The substitutions injected fresh energy into the game, with both sides creating chances. Adam Hložek forced a good save from Grabara in the 58th minute, while Amoura tested Baumann at the other end.

Late goals and heartbreak

Just when it seemed the match might end in a stalemate, Jonas Wind put Wolfsburg ahead in the 81st minute, heading home a corner from Majer. The Volkswagen Arena erupted, sensing a crucial victory.

However, their joy was short-lived. Barely three minutes later, Bülter silenced the home crowd, latching onto a pass from Hložek and firing past Grabara to level the scores once again. The dramatic finale was a fitting end to a thrilling encounter, with both teams forced to settle for a point.

Player of the Match: Marius Bülter

Bülter was the standout performer in this pulsating encounter. The Hoffenheim forward not only scored the crucial equaliser in the 84th minute but also provided the assist for Kadeřábek's first-half goal.

His tireless running and intelligent movement caused problems for the Wolfsburg defence throughout the match. Bülter's performance was instrumental in Hoffenheim twice coming from behind to secure a valuable point in their quest for Bundesliga survival.

Bundesliga Match Facts
xGoals: Wolfsburg 1.01 - Hoffenheim 1.27
Fastest player: Andreas Skov Olsen (Wolfsburg), 34.42 km/h
Lowest goal probability: 1-1 by Pavel Kadeřábek (Hoffenheim), 9.63 percent
Most pressed player: Mohamed Amoura (Wolfsburg), 19 times under pressure
Pass efficiency: Jonas Wind (Wolfsburg), +3.61
